Text reflow on zoom (text wrap) by emvaized
Fits all text to the screen width after a pinch gesture on phone
You'll need Firefox to use this extension
Extension Metadata
Screenshots
About this extension
This tool tries to fit text to screen width after pinch gesture. It was created to replicate text reflow feature from Opera Mobile, but in any browser.
Links
See the demo (GIF image on Imgur)
Github page (source code and bug reports)
Support project (Ko-Fi, other variants listed on Github)
Privacy 🛡️
This extension doesn't collect any private data. It's fully open source, and you can see the code on Github. It requires access to all urls in order to function properly.
Known issues
Since it is a first attempt of implementing this feature, there are currently a few problems:
Links
See the demo (GIF image on Imgur)
Github page (source code and bug reports)
Support project (Ko-Fi, other variants listed on Github)
Privacy 🛡️
This extension doesn't collect any private data. It's fully open source, and you can see the code on Github. It requires access to all urls in order to function properly.
Known issues
Since it is a first attempt of implementing this feature, there are currently a few problems:
- Some reflowed text elements might be misaligned, if they are positioned inside an element with
align-items:center
- The script attempts to guess text element which you were zooming into, and scrolls it into view after reflow. But this feature is buggy and doesn't work reliably all the time
- Some elements with text are not reflowed by the script, for example
div
elements, orspan
elements withdisplay:inline
rule set. We are yet to figure out how to target these elements without too much performance overhead and unwanted reflows
Rate your experience
Support this developer
The developer of this extension asks that you help support its continued development by making a small contribution.
PermissionsLearn more
This add-on needs to:
- Access your data for all websites
More information
- Add-on Links
- Version
- 1.0.6
- Size
- 15.12 KB
- Last updated
- a day ago (Nov 20, 2024)
- Related Categories
- License
- The MIT License
- Version History
- Tags
Add to collection
Release notes for 1.0.6
- Switched to XPath selector for more accurate detection of text elements
- Improved the script's performance on heavy pages
- Scroll any element into view horizontally, if it's not detected as image
- Improved the script's performance on heavy pages
- Scroll any element into view horizontally, if it's not detected as image
More extensions by emvaized
- There are no ratings yet
- There are no ratings yet
- There are no ratings yet
- There are no ratings yet
- There are no ratings yet
- There are no ratings yet